The Hobbit: huge disappointment. It was boring and an uninteresting story, far too repetitive with LOTR in general. Just miserable. And I am a huge sci-fi fan and a big LOTR fan.

Solaris (2002): Was told it was a good sci-fi flick. Turned it off after 30 minutes, it was so incredibly boring and waste of time.

Robot & Frank: Was mildly entertaining.

Best in Show (2000): Lots of famous people. Really slow and boring story. Some good laughs.

Am hoping that "This is 40" will be funny, "Zero Dark Thirty" will be suspenseful, "Lincoln" will be dramatic, and "Hitchcock" will be thrilling. Not sure when I'll see them but they are next on the list. Also Argo and Skyfall, have not forgot about you.

Sorry to hear about your viewing of the Hobbit Big Mike. Yes, it was the original first book about Middle Earth that Tolkien published about 15 years before LOTR. Originally a children's story. If you ever happen upon the book, I think you'll find it a great read. Ever since Tolkien was in WWI he reportedly started drafting his world of Middle Earth during the trench warfare where one of his jobs was to caretake for the cavalry horses. And as a student he belonged to a club of students who studied folklore/religious literature where most of his pals had died in the war so Tolkien was said to have "carried on" the mythology for the rest of them. Unfortunately it seems the studios wanted Jackson to stretch the the Hobbit into three movies. When it should have been the other way around with LOTR stretched to six movies since so much was left out. Also due to the Tolkien Estate pretty upset that they wasted their royalty rights on the LOTR movie/rotoscoped cartoon which bombed in the 70's. So they weren't allowing Jackson to have the rights to the Silmarillion and the other 10 or so ancillary books which fleshes out Middle Earth over 6000 years. So Jackson could only use the Hobbit and LOTR appendices in the Hobbit movie. However there is much more to come in the next two movies and I believe Jackson saved the best for the next two. For example Ragadast is only mentioned in LOTR and the ancillary works. He was never mentioned in the Hobbit book. In fact Ragadast sent the eagle, Gwahir to rescue Gandalf from Isengard in FOTR. But they just showed the flying moth which I guess worked well in the FOTR movie but became too repetitive in the Hobbit.
